Snowe to Support Baucus Bill
The wait is over. Sen. Olympia Snowe (R-Maine) just announced that she’ll support the $829 billion health reform bill soon to be voted on by the Senate Finance Committee.
“I do it with reservations,” she said, citing some of the most controversial provisions, including a broad Medicaid expansion and penalties to be applied to those who don’t comply with an individual insurance mandate. But the urgency of reforming the nation’s broken health care system outweighs those concerns, she said.
“When history calls, history calls,” Snowe said. She warned, however, that her support today doesn’t mean she’ll support the bill merged with the Senate health committee proposal.
“My vote today is my vote today,” she said. “It doesn’t forecast what my vote will be tomorrow.”
